I'm a passionate developer with expertise in building modern web applications using the MEAN stack (Angular, Node.js, MongoDB). JavaScript and TypeScript are my go-to languages, and I leverage them to write clean, maintainable, and well-typed code.Key Skills:1. Front-End Development: Crafting beautiful and user-friendly UIs with HTML, CSS (including SCSS and SASS), and likely modern frameworks. Highly experienced in building dynamic single-page applications using Angular.2. Back-End Development: Developing efficient Node.js APIs that utilize asynchronous programming for optimal performance. Skilled in designing scalable data models for NoSQL databases (MongoDB).3. Version Control & Development Methodologies: Utilizing Git for seamless collaboration and version management. Comfortable with various programming paradigms (object-oriented, functional, reactive) to adapt to project needs.4. Testing & Agile Development: Committed to code quality through unit testing experience. An experienced practitioner of agile methodologies, ensuring I thrive in fast-paced development environments.
-
Software Development Engineer 2IqviaChennai, Tn, In -
Software Development Engineer 2Iqvia Apr 2024 - PresentChennai, Tamil Nadu, India -
Senior Software EngineerQburst Feb 2024 - Apr 2024Chennai, Tamil Nadu, IndiaAs part of the development team, I helped build a freshers mentoring tool with a combined training and task lifecycle management system.1. Enhanced User Security: Implemented a multi-device login system using Google OAuth, ensuring secure and convenient user access across devices.2. Streamlined Data Analysis: Developed a user-centric report generator module, empowering users to generate performance reports for employees in the training period.3. Optimized Code Quality: Created wall post APIs adhering to JavaScript best practices, promoting maintainable and efficient code.4. Safeguarded Data Integrity: Wrote migrations to prevent data loss during system updates or changes, ensuring data reliability.5. Maintained Application Stability: Proactively identified and fixed critical bugs that could have impacted the entire application's functionality. -
Software EngineerQburst Jul 2022 - Feb 2024Chennai, Tamil Nadu, IndiaI contributed to the development team at the R&D of a German automaker, a global leader in the automotive industry.1. Facilitated Application Handover: Successfully managed the transfer of application ownership between organizations, ensuring a smooth transition.2. Implemented Security Measures: Developed organization-level lockout and read-only modes to control access between parent and child companies, enhancing data security.3. Modernized Application Architecture: Led the re-architecture of the application workflow using modern web technologies, improving efficiency and scalability.4. Maintained Application Stability: Proactively monitored and resolved issues within the production Kubernetes cluster, ensuring seamless application operation.5. Mentored Junior Engineers: Provided training to graduate engineer trainees in full-stack application development, fostering their growth.6. Collaborated with Stakeholders: Participated in stakeholder meetings, addressing challenges and ensuring alignment with business needs.7. Championed Innovation: Contributed to design thinking workshops to re-architect the application for future needs.8. Facilitated Knowledge Sharing: Conducted workshops and SDE (Software Development Engineer) sessions to enhance knowledge transfer within the team. -
Mean Stack DeveloperMethodhub Jun 2021 - Jun 2022Chennai, Tamil Nadu, IndiaI spearheaded the modernization of a freight forwarding system for a top Indian travel company. Here's what I achieved:1. Upgraded the core application: I successfully upgraded the company's enterprise Angular application from version 7 to version 13, ensuring access to the latest features and improved performance.2. Streamlined contract management: I implemented a new contract rates module, simplifying the creation of agreements between customers and product owners.3. Enhanced user experience: I developed a dynamic and modern search bar with no-click functionality, allowing for a faster and more intuitive search experience.4. Real-time communication: I successfully implemented a robust browser notification module, enabling seamless generation and delivery of real-time updates to users.5. Improved efficiency: I optimized the application to perform multiple tasks efficiently while minimizing API calls, reducing load times, and improving user experience.6. Modernized UI: I designed modern and visually appealing user interface (UI) components using Angular Material, enhancing the overall look and feel of the application.7. Backend optimization: I optimized Node.js queries, achieving significant performance improvements within a tight timeframe.8. Bug fixing: I actively resolved numerous open bugs, ensuring a smoother and more stable user experience.
Ramesh L Education Details
-
Computer Science
Frequently Asked Questions about Ramesh L
What company does Ramesh L work for?
Ramesh L works for Iqvia
What is Ramesh L's role at the current company?
Ramesh L's current role is Software Development Engineer 2.
What schools did Ramesh L attend?
Ramesh L attended University Of Madras.
Not the Ramesh L you were looking for?
Free Chrome Extension
Find emails, phones & company data instantly
Aero Online
Your AI prospecting assistant
Select data to include:
0 records × $0.02 per record
Download 750 million emails and 100 million phone numbers
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.
Start your free trial